    • A work machine lever for a work vehicle comprises a base end portion supported in a steering-wheel-support box and a free end portion disposed on a side of a steering wheel. The free end portion is provided with a lever-operating portion, which can be pivotally rotated between at least two positions, i.e., an operating position on the side of the steering wheel and a non-operating position in front of the steering wheel about a support base end portion of the steering-wheel-support box as a pivot and can be fixed at the respective rotation positions. Therefore, when the operator gets on and off the vehicle, the work machine lever is rotated to be fixed at a forward lever non-operating position to form a large passage space on a side of the steering wheel. In such a work-machine-lever-support structure a view from an operation room of a vehicle is ensured, the work machine lever can be easily operated, a space for getting on and off the vehicle is sufficiently obtained, and an operator can get on and off the vehicle without moving by mistake the operating lever.
    • 作业车辆的作业机械杆包括支撑在方向盘支撑箱中的基端部分和设置在方向盘一侧的自由端部分。 自由端部设置有杠杆操作部分,其可以在至少两个位置之间枢转地旋转,即,在方向盘侧面上的操作位置和方向盘前方的非操作位置 将方向盘支撑箱的基端部支撑为枢轴,并且可以固定在各自的旋转位置。 因此,当操作者上下车时,作业机械手杆被转动而固定在前杆不操作位置,以在方向盘一侧形成较大的通道空间。 在这样的工作机械手柄支撑结构中,确保了车辆的操作室的视野,能够容易地操作作业机械杆,充分获得车辆上下车的空间,操作人员可以得到 车辆上下车不会误动作操纵杆。
